Anyscale AI Infrastructure Engineer interview questions
Anyscale is the company behind Ray and hires ML platform engineers to build Ray Serve and the Anyscale serving and training platform: distributed Python, the Ray scheduler and object store, autoscaling clusters on Kubernetes, and the serving layer on top. A Software Engineer, ML Platform posting showed $170,112 to $237,000. The preparation that fits is Ray's programming model and its interaction with Kubernetes schedulers, heterogeneous pipeline design (data, training, evaluation, serving), and the serving fundamentals Ray Serve competes on. We have not found a reliable public breakdown of Anyscale's loop and do not list unconfirmed rounds.
They sell the layer between a model and a product, so the interview is about serving abstractions, multi-tenancy and unit economics.

Anyscale AI Infrastructure Engineer salary
What we can trace, labelled by where it came from. We publish a band only where there is a source behind it, so some of this page is a gap rather than a number.
This band covers the title Software Engineer (ML Platform). A band belongs to a title, not to a company, and attaching one to the wrong title is the most common error in published AI infra compensation data.
Per a job-board copy of the 2026 posting.
A US or EU AI company with no large India engineering centre. An India-based hire here is usually a global-remote contract, often USD-denominated, which is the highest-paying route into the role from India and also the hardest to get; Together AI and Nebius posted India-located infrastructure roles of this kind in 2026.
| LEVEL | REPORTED FOR THIS EMPLOYER TYPE |
|---|---|
| Junior (0-2 yrs) | ₹35 LPA - ₹55 LPA |
| Mid (3-6 yrs) | ₹55 LPA - ₹90 LPA |
| Senior (7+ yrs) | ₹90 LPA - ₹1.5 Cr |
Reported range for global-remote AI engineering contracts from India (2026 industry reporting), not a figure reported for this company or for this exact title. Whether an India-based hire is possible at all depends on the employer's entity and visa position; check the careers page before you plan around it.
